Horsham Station is equipped to ensure your journey is smooth from start to finish. The ticket office is open daily, with hours extending from early morning until late evening, complemented by ticket machines that cater to both standard tickets and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. If you're collecting tickets bought online, the process is fuss-free as you're able to collect them right from the ticket machines.
For those with accessibility needs, the station is categorized as having step-free access, ensuring ease of travel throughout. Although accessible toilets are not available, there are ramps for train access and help points throughout the station. If you happen to need assistance anytime during your visit here, rest assured, staff are available from first to last train.
Whether you're heading into the city or exploring the local area, Horsham provides multiple onward travel options. A taxi rank is conveniently located outside the main station entrance for easy transfers. For those preferring public transport, the ‘Onward Travel Information Map’ is a practical guide to help plan bus journeys into the surrounding regions.

Bromley North is outfitted with all the essential amenities to ensure a smooth traveling experience. The station features a ticket office that operates from 06:10 to 19:00 on weekdays and from 07:20 to 14:00 on Saturdays. Additionally, multiple ticket machines, including accessible ones, and smartcard issuers ensure your passage is unhindered, while an induction loop supports those with hearing impairments.
With a category A accessibility rating, the station ensures step-free access across all platforms. While there are designated waiting and seating areas, note that there is no formal waiting room. Assistance for navigation and embarking is available during staffing hours, which harmonizes well with the mobile Assistance Team for non-staffed hours.
Bromley North is not just about rail travel; it provides excellent links to various forms of local transport. For those needing to reach other destinations, information on bus routes and schedules can be found in a printable format here. Rail replacement services are conveniently accessed from bus stop E on Tweedy Road, making sure that your journey continues smoothly, even in cases of rail disruptions.

While Bromley North may not offer the full suite of luxuries found at larger stations, its coffee shop and sandwich bar provide the perfect pause for refreshments. Although Wi-Fi and payphones are not available, the sense of connection through its transport links more than compensates. Car parking is ample with 220 spaces, perfect for commuters and day-trippers alike.
